A light earthquake with magnitude 4.3 (ml/mb) was reported 135 km ESE of Severo-Kuril’sk, Russia (84 miles) on Thursday. Date and time of earthquake in UTC/GMT: 31/07/25 / 2025-07-31 20:01:03 / July 31, 2025 @ 8:01 pm. Exact location of event, longitude 158.0093 East, latitude 50.4509 North, depth = 10 km. A tsunami warning has not been issued (Does not indicate if a tsunami actually did or will exist). The earthquake occurred at a depth of 10 km (6 miles). Event ids that are associated to the earthquake: us6000qx2b. Id of event: us6000qx2b. The temblor was reported at 20:01:03 / 8:01 pm (local time epicenter).
Earthquakes 4.0 to 5.0 are often felt, but only causes minor damage. In the past 24 hours, there have been fifty-three, in the last 10 days one hundred and four, in the past 30 days one hundred and four and in the last 365 days one hundred and thirteen earthquakes of magnitude 3.0 or greater that have been detected in the same area. Each year there are an estimated 13,000 light earthquakes in the world.
